Just not eating pork specifically should make no difference to your nutrition, as long as you still eat some sort of meat or other protein source. You also need some of the minerals in meats, so if you eat no meats at all, you will need to study to find foods that you do like and eat that contain the same nutrients you would be getting from the meat. One great source of these minerals are dark green leafy vegetables. If you eat these and other rich mineral and iron-containing foods, you will likely be fine. But otherwise if you don't eat meat, and don't eat thing with iron in them... like almonds... you could have iron deficiency.

You can treat iron deficiency by taking iron supplement tablets.
